Mueller Industries Dividend yield

What is Mueller Industries current dividend yield

Mueller Industries's dividend yield of 1.07% is below the Industrials sector and the industry average. Compared to its Industrials sector average of 1.54%, Mueller Industries's dividend yield is 31% lower. The current dividend yield is below the historical average of 1.2% of the last 5 years.

MLI Dividend history

What is MLI dividend payout history and dates

Mueller Industries has a history of paying dividends since 2004. Our records of MLI show that the company has distributed four quarterly dividends in the past year. The annualized dividend per share has increased by 37% for the last twelve months. And since the stock price has gone up by 22% from a year ago, the dividend yield has increased by 11%.

Mueller Industries dividend payout ratio

What is Mueller Industries dividend payout ratio compared to the sector

Payout ratio

Mueller Industries's payout ratio of 16.7% is below the Industrials sector and the industry average. Compared to its Industrials sector average of 33.3%, Mueller Industries's payout ratio is 50% lower.
